Notă biografică
Gill Chilton is a consumer journalist with 20 years experience in writing on practical subjects. She writes for, among others, Family Circle, Woman, and Good Housekeeping magazines, and answers questions on a regular consumer advice page forFamily Circle. Cleaning is forever a hot topic: Readers may love or loathe it, but, as they tell Gill, they can't ignore it.
Gill is also the author of Home Basics: The Complete Guide to Running Today's Home published by Reader's Digest and she has appeared on radio and TV demonstating practical household tips.

Descriere
Offers tips and techniques to make quick work of dirty work. This book helps you learn how to use the proper equipment and tackle specific cleaning challenges, including: floors, walls, and ceilings; the kitchen and bathrooms; furniture and furnishings; appliances and equipment; windows; bicycles and cars; and clothes and laundry.
